About Joel M. Kronenberg

Joel M. Kronenberg is a scholar working on Cancer Research, Pollution and Biophysics, having authored 12 papers that have together received 320 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Carcinogens and Genotoxicity Assessment (4 papers), Pesticide Exposure and Toxicity (3 papers) and Pesticide and Herbicide Environmental Studies (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Chemical Health and Safety (7 citations), Health, Toxicology and Mutagenesis (139 citations) and Small Animals (43 citations). Joel M. Kronenberg has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Canada and Switzerland. Frequent co-authors include Richard Reiss, James Kelley, John F. McCarthy, Greg R. Christoph, Vicki L. Dellarco, Mary K. Manibusan, Michael L. Dourson, Christine Palermo, Richard A. Becker and Igor Linkov.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Environmental Quality, Toxicology and Applied Pharmacology and Toxicological Sciences.
